## Support

Formula sandboxing in Quillbox is handled by the Hearthgate runtime, which executes user-supplied formulas in an isolated interpreter with strict CPU and memory caps. Contractors should not modify sandbox limits without approval. Known escape-hatch patterns are documented in the security notes. If you hit sandbox timeouts during testing, or suspect a containment gap, report it to the runtime security team at the address below.

pager mailbox: holius@nelvrogrid.internal

## Tuning the autoscaler

Quickdrift's queue-depth autoscaler is deliberately twitchy out of the box — it scales up fast and trusts you to cap it. Before cutting a release, double-check the backlog thresholds against last week's peak traffic, since a bad ceiling here means pager noise at 3 a.m. The defaults we ship are below.

constants for yaduf-fahag:
BUDGETS = {
    "kelix": 528,
    "briwyn": 734,
}

Hey Priva,

Quick heads-up before Friday's DR drill for the Inkmill markdown pipeline: we'll restore the renderer config from the cold backup, so you'll need the escrow credentials handy. Grab a coffee first — the restore takes a while. For the sealed vault copy, the recovery passphrase is below.

recovery phrase for kahop-kahap: istys-novdor-joreth-silir-eliys